Komatsu PC240LC-10 Fault Code H-8: Complete Diagnostic Guide
What is Komatsu PC240LC-10 Fault Code H-8?
Fault Code H-8 indicates a malfunction in the hydraulic pump solenoid proportional valve circuit, specifically detecting an abnormal voltage or current signal from the pump control system. This code is triggered when the ECM (Engine Control Module) detects that the pump flow control solenoid is not responding within specified parameters, typically due to electrical circuit issues or valve degradation.
For the PC240LC-10 model, this is critical because the proportional solenoid valve directly controls hydraulic pump displacement, affecting overall machine productivity. When this circuit fails, the excavator cannot properly regulate hydraulic flow to match operational demands, resulting in reduced performance and potential component damage if left unaddressed.
Common Symptoms
When Code H-8 is active on your Komatsu PC240LC-10, operators typically experience:
- Reduced hydraulic power across all functions (bucket, boom, arm, swing)
- Sluggish or erratic hydraulic response, particularly during combined operations
- Illuminated warning lamp on the monitor panel with "H-8" displayed
- Automatic engine derate to protective mode, limiting RPM to approximately 1,500-1,600
- Intermittent performance issues that may worsen as the machine warms up
Potential Causes
The most common technical failures triggering H-8 on used PC240LC-10 excavators include:
- Damaged wiring harness between the ECM and pump solenoid, especially at pivot points near the pump mounting location where abrasion occurs
- Corroded or loose electrical connectors at the solenoid valve (common in machines with 5,000+ operating hours)
- Failed proportional solenoid valve due to internal coil breakdown or contaminated hydraulic fluid causing valve sticking
- ECM internal circuit failure affecting the solenoid driver output
- Voltage supply issues from the main power harness, including poor grounding connections
- Hydraulic contamination causing mechanical binding of the solenoid spool
How to Troubleshoot and Fix Code H-8
Step 1: Visual Inspection Begin by inspecting the pump solenoid valve wiring harness from the ECM to the pump. On used excavators, check for harness wear at the engine-to-frame transition point and near the hydraulic pump mounting bracket where vibration causes insulation damage. Examine all connector terminals for corrosion, pushed-back pins, or moisture intrusion.
Step 2: Electrical Testing Using a digital multimeter, verify the solenoid valve resistance. With the connector disconnected, measure across the solenoid terminals—proper resistance should be 3-7 ohms (consult your service manual for exact specifications). Next, check for supply voltage at the harness connector with the ignition on; you should read approximately 12-14 volts. Verify ground circuit continuity to ensure resistance below 1 ohm.
Step 3: Solenoid Functional Test Using Komatsu KOMTRAX diagnostic software or an aftermarket tool compatible with Dash-10 series machines, perform an active solenoid test. Command the solenoid through various output percentages while monitoring current draw. Abnormal current (outside 400-800 mA range) indicates solenoid failure.
Step 4: Hydraulic System Verification For used machines, drain a sample of hydraulic oil near the pump and check for metallic contamination, which indicates internal pump wear. Inspect the suction strainer and case drain filter—restriction here can cause erratic solenoid operation. Replace hydraulic oil if contamination is present, as debris can cause the proportional valve to stick.
Step 5: Component Replacement If testing confirms solenoid failure, replace the proportional control valve assembly. When installing on used equipment, always replace the O-rings and apply fresh hydraulic oil to sealing surfaces. After replacement, clear fault codes and perform a calibration procedure using diagnostic software to ensure proper pump response.
